PHOTO INDUCED EFFECTS IN NEMATIC LIQUID CRYSTAL DOPED WITH FER ROELECTRIC NANOPOWDER
Journal Title: International Journal of Engineering Sciences & Research Technology - Year 2015, Vol 4, Issue 5
Abstract
Liquid crystals are soft materials of self assembling media on a nanoscale level composed of anisotropic molecules. A nematic liquid crystal phase is characterized by a high degree of long range orientational order .The present paper is a study of optical properties of nematic liquid crystal doped with ferroelectric nanopowder. When ferroelectric nanoparticles are doped in nematic liquid crystal,their large dipole and high p olarizability can lead to strong interaction with liquid crystal molecules. The investigations were done with various techniques viz: Data Thermal Analysis, Fourier Transformed Infrared Spectroscopy, Ultraviolet Spectroscopy and Fabery Perot Spectroscopic Study.
